// Default header name used to propagate trace context between the
// Orrery gateway and downstream services (ledger, fulfillment, notify).
// If spans look orphaned in Glimmerboard, check that every hop forwards
// this header unchanged — the fulfillment sidecar has eaten it before.
// On-call: when escalating, always attach the sample trace token that
// reproduces the gap, like the one below.

session token of kahog-bahif = htk9_f63daec35

**Account recovery — tailwatch CLI**

If your tailwatch session token expires or your account locks after failed attempts, do not file a ticket. Run `tailwatch recover` from any Quillbrook bastion host and follow the prompts. The tool resets your local credential cache automatically. When prompted for verification, enter the recovery passphrase shown below.

strongbox words: druiel-frador-brieth-druys-fenys-zorwyn-zorael

**Ticket: Timetable solver stuck in demo mode (Larkfield Academy)**

The Chronoplan solver on Larkfield's instance keeps producing the sample timetable instead of their real one. Turns out their env file was copied from the sandbox, so `SOLVER_MODE=demo` is still set. Flip it to `production`, and since prod mode talks to the licensing service, drop the solver license key onto the line right after that.

vault entry, haduf-hahag: ARCHIVE_KEY3=d85

## Building Access — Spares Room (Hullbrook Annex)

Contractors: the spare hardware room is down the east corridor on the ground floor, third door on the left. Sign in at the front desk first and grab a visitor lanyard. Anything you take out, jot it in the blue logbook — yes, even the little stuff. The door self-locks, so don't wedge it. To get in, punch in the code below.

staff pass of hagug-taguf = bdg-HJ-9

Nightlark runs the nightly data backfills for the Ferrowick analytics cluster. If the scheduler's service account gets locked (usually after three failed token refreshes), backfills silently stall and the morning dashboards go stale. To recover: pause the queue, release the account lock from the Ferrowick admin panel, and restart the dispatcher pod. The restart prompt will ask you to confirm ownership before re-enabling cron triggers. When prompted at that step, enter the recovery passphrase below.

strongbox words: druvan-lamys-eliius-jorax-istox-soreth-ulays-gilix-ralix-oliiel-norwyn-casvan-praius